Head Teacher will work closely with Center Owner/Director.
Duties Coordinate and implement educational curriculum by developing classroom activities based on developmentally appropriate practices and early learning standards.
- Supervise children at all times for their safety and the safety of others.
- Lead by example; encourage teaching team success through modeling and coaching.
- Plan individual and group age-appropriate activities to actively engage children and encourage social, cognitive and emotional growth.
- Maintain frequent communications with parents through informal discussions, progress reports, and parent-teacher conferences.
- Use Center app (will train) to communicate with parents and share child's work.
- Ensure all center policies and state regulations are met.
- Ensure a healthy classroom environment - including maintaining appropriate hygiene and cleanliness standards and safety and security of children.
- Supervise teacher assistants and classroom volunteers to ensure they are following planned activities, hygiene and safety standards.
- Maintain accurate records, forms and files.
- Maintain personal professional development plan to ensure continuous quality improvement.
- Maintain a clean and organized classroom.
- Hold team meetings for planning and reflection.
- Stock the classroom with supplies as needed.
- Keep toys, mats appropriately sanitized, according to CDC and state licensing regulations.
- Attend required meetings, as scheduled
- Participate in extracurricular activities such as Open House, Parents Evening/weekend Events, etc.
- Attend professional development as required.
Requirements A current center-based Child Development Associate Credential issued from the Council for Professional Recognition OR
- Twelve (12) credits in early childhood education or child development from a regionally accredited higher education institution
- Strong oral and written communication skills and basic computer skills.
- High energy and the ability to work well with others (staff, children, and parents) and to foster a team environment.
- A strong understanding of child development.
- Excellent leadership, organizational, and interpersonal skills.
- Infant/child CPR and First Aid certification. (will help certify if don't have)
- Ability to lift 40lbs
- Enjoy working with children
- Flexible schedule
- Team Player
